#587494 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#587494 is composed of 34.5% red, 45.5%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 21.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 212 degrees, a saturation of 25.4% and a lightness of 46.3%. #587494 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0e8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#587494 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#587494 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#587494 has RGB values of R:88, G:116,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 5797012.

Shades and Tints of #587494
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f3f5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#587494
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737679 is the less saturated color, while #066fe6 is the most saturated one.
